Monkey Junk – Ottawa

MonkeyJunk is considered Blues royalty in Canada right now…with over 20 Maple Blues Awards and a Juno to their credit, they are one of the hardest working and busiest bands on the scene today, playing packed venues and festivals around the world. Formed eight years ago, the name MonkeyJunk has been synonymous with the emergence of a ‘new kind’ of blues on the Canadian and International scenes.   Continually pushing boundaries and blurring genre lines, this Ottawa-based trio has added an edge to it’s music.  The guys do this by incorporating swampy blues with rock, accompanying it with insightful, thoughtful intelligent lyrics. MonkeyJunk has released five albums to date with their latest being Time to Roll.

Blackburn – Toronto

Toronto’s first family of blues, soul, funk has to be Blackburn. It is TRULY a band of brothers with the core of the band consisting of Brooke, Duane, Cory and Robert Blackburn.  Their music is rich in the traditions of the blues, but is infused with R&B, soul and funk.   Blackburn brings it all together with conscious lyrics to create a smooth and soulful groove.  The sons of legendary R&B artist Bobby Dean Blackburn, they have continued in the tradition of their father.  It’s in their DNA.  They bring their funk/soul/blues to festivals and fans across Canada.  There is a thread of soul in every track the band records.  Blackburn received the Maple Blues Award for best new band in 2010 and a Juno nomination for Blues Album of the Year in 2016.

Moondog Howlers – Chatham Kent

Moondog Howlers is a blues band that know how to rock! Featuring four seasoned musicians and a Ritalin-deprived singer, it has become a fan favourite at Shrewsbury Ribs & Blues.  The guys have just released a well-received debut  CD.  It  features 13 all original songs with special guest Kelly “Mr Chill” Hoppe (from the band Big Sugar) playing harp on three tracks.  Hailing from Chatham/Kent, the band consists of Mike Copley (vocals), Dwayne Purdy (bass), Rick Chrysler (drums), Mark Tremblay (keys) and Alex “Aug” Polowick (guitar)

Robb Sharp & Lit’l CHICAGO – Sarnia

In the Blue’s music arena, something truly unique comes along only once-in-a-while. This can rightly be said when referring to Robb Sharp & Lit’l CHICAGO.

Much of the Band’s appeal comes from their musicianship and stage presence. However, it also emanates from the Band’s ability to engage and connect with it’s audience and leave them wanting more.  No egos, simply four accomplished musicians, proud of each other, proud of their craft and determined to stay true to the original Masters, while expanding the boundaries of modern electric Blues.  It accomplishes this masterfully by adding a taste of Soul, R&B and Jazz.

They are an alumni of the International Blues Challenge in Memphis TN, having won the prestigious Great Lakes Blues Society Road to Memphis Challenge in both 2012 and 2013.
